Deck Installation in Redmond, WA
Deck installation services focus on creating outdoor living spaces by constructing new decks or replacing existing ones on residential properties. These projects often involve selecting suitable materials, designing layouts that complement the property, and ensuring proper framing and support. Homeowners typically request deck installation to expand their outdoor areas for entertaining, relaxing, or enjoying outdoor activities, and they may seek guidance on the best materials, styles, and sizes to fit their property and lifestyle.
Before requesting deck install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including design options, material choices, and any necessary permits or approvals. It’s also helpful to consider the deck’s intended use, maintenance requirements, and how the new structure will integrate with existing landscaping or outdoor features. Clarifying these details can support a smooth planning process and help ensure the finished deck meets both aesthetic preferences and functional needs.

Deck Installation Questions
What types of decks can be installed? Various styles including wood, composite, and PVC decks are commonly installed to suit different preferences and property needs.
What should property owners consider before installation? Factors like existing structure, local building codes, and desired deck size influence planning and design choices.
Is a permit required for deck installation? Many areas, including Redmond, WA, require permits for deck construction, especially for larger or elevated structures.
What are common deck installation projects? Typical projects include adding a new backyard deck, upgrading an existing one, or extending outdoor living space for entertainment and relaxation.
